Bell 407 The Bell 407 is a four-blade, single-engine civil utility helicopter developed by Bell Helicopter Textron as an evolution of the Bell 206 family with a computer-enhanced transmission and rotor system derived from the Bell 427. It entered service in the mid-1990s and has been used for roles including air ambulance, law enforcement, offshore transport, news gathering, and emergency medical services, serving operators such as Heli-Union, Sikorsky, Air Methods, Bristow Group, and PHI, Inc..
